Regurgitating yellow liquid, typically foamy, normally signifies that the canine is vomiting bile. Bile is a digestive fluid produced by the liver and saved within the gallbladder. It is launched into the small gut to assist break down fat. The presence of this yellow substance in canine vomit means that the abdomen is empty and the canine is mentioning fluids from the small gut. For instance, a canine that hasn’t eaten for a lot of hours could expertise this resulting from abdomen acid buildup irritating the abdomen lining, resulting in bile being regurgitated.
Understanding the importance of bile in vomit is essential for pet house owners. It serves as a sign of attainable digestive upset, dietary inconsistencies, or underlying well being points.
